Subject: Insurance Renewal — Quick Heads-Up

Hi all,

Welcome aboard, Marta — good timing, as our policy with Bellweather Mutual comes up for renewal next month. Premiums are up about 9%, mostly due to the warehouse expansion in Dunmere. Teodor has pushed back and got a partial concession on the liability tier, but we still need a decision before the 20th. I'd suggest we renew for one year only while we shop alternatives. One more thing for the incoming director's eyes, noted below.

board note of bahap-yahag: Headcount on the Oliix team goes from 5 to 120 by the end of October. Gross margin on Oliix came in at 5 percent against a plan of 5 percent.

## Catalog cache gone stale? Start here.

If shoppers on Marketloaf are seeing old prices, the Plumcache invalidation fanout probably choked. First, check the invalidation queue depth — anything over 50k means the publisher stalled. Bounce the catalog-sync pod, then fire a manual sweep with the sweep-all flag (yes, it's safe, it's idempotent). Prices should refresh within two minutes. If they don't, escalate to the catalog team and don't keep re-sweeping. When paging them, quote the trace token shown below.

pipeline stamp: htk9_17223437d

Ticket #— Missed pick-up, Project Kellwyn prototype. Scheduled collection from Astervale Works at 14:00 today did not happen; courier never arrived, no call received. Prototype boards are packed and waiting in the secure cage, case sealed and manifested. The Fenlow test lab needs them by Thursday or the validation slot is lost. Dispatch: rebook for tomorrow 08:00, priority service, single-driver run, no depot transfers. Confirm booking on this ticket before end of day. At the lab, the hand-over must follow the instruction below:

courier memo of yajef-bajep: the frawyn jordor courier leaves the norwyn ledger at gate 2781 under passcode 330769

Subject: TileForge cache layer — security review cut

Team,

Candidate build for the TileForge tile-rendering cache layer is ready. Changes since last cut: eviction now respects tenant isolation boundaries, and the shared-key path is gone. Threat model doc updated; see the cache-poisoning section especially. No schema changes. Please complete review before Thursday so we can ship with the Meridian basemap release. For audit purposes, the artifact under review is identified by the token appended below this message.

pipeline stamp: htk21_cc68b8e00e3cb5ca75ae8